Output ce95e7b91429743b0cda13081ecb5a61f69e95312c6516ef48fc927f262a4fdc:0

value
26529414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9334f18c1547c33b14b0a95ab33763a52eb04585 OP_EQUAL
address
3F7NgKnfMt5qw7KnaJRnDbMYm4n7XE5TxE
transaction
ce95e7b91429743b0cda13081ecb5a61f69e95312c6516ef48fc927f262a4fdc
spent
true